Project Paramo
Project Páramo is a textile collection of digitally printed fabrics inspired by the landscapes of the Colombian páramo.
The project draws on photography, observational sketches, and watercolor studies created during an immersive exploration of the ecosystem. These visual impressions were later transformed through digital processes into the patterns and designs featured throughout the collection.
Beyond its design dimension, the project also investigates the environmental impact of textile production and explores more sustainable alternatives within the field. The collection is produced using low-impact materials, including organic cotton and bamboo, and employs digital textile printing techniques to reduce waste and resource consumption.
